#7b77f7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b77f7 is composed of 48.2% red, 46.7%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.2% cyan, 51.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 241.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 71.8%. #7b77f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6eeff with #0000ef.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#7b77f7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010c is the darkest color, while #f9f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7b77f7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b4ba is the less saturated color, while #7671fd is the most saturated one.
